Bulgarian Blockbuster 'Mission London' Makes over BGN 2.5 M

Hollywood-style comedy “Mission London” has continued to break its own records in the Bulgarian box office.

The motion picture by director Dimitar Mitovski, which has already emerged as the most profitable Bulgarian film of all time, has surpassed the BGN 2.5 M threshold.

Between its premiere on April 16 and July 5, the movie made a total of BGN 2.537 M and was seen by 358 511 viewers in Bulgaria. Even three months after its launch, it still performed well over the past weekend as it was ranked sixth for July 2-4.

Thus, Mission London, a comedy telling the story about life at the Bulgarian Embassy in London, is close to breaking even before its international premiere as about EUR 1.5 M (about BGN 2.9) were invested in its making. It is set to be shown internationally in the fall of 2010.
